Why this works
In Downtown / Loop / River North daytime conditions, white comes closest to high-visibility performance from a normal closet, while fluorescent yellow and chartreuse lime still lead the true high-visibility benchmark.
Common questions
What color is most visible in Downtown / Loop / River North daytime?
White is the strongest regular clothing color in this local street-scene comparison.
What colors should I avoid here?
Charcoal, Dark Gray, Black are harder to distinguish against the sampled local backdrops.

Why local results differ
- Brick, vegetation, glass, painted surfaces, asphalt, sky, and shade can change which clothing colors separate from the background.
- Daytime pages weigh color contrast against the local backdrop; low-light pages are more conservative and emphasize brightness, reflectivity, and lights.
- Routes with tunnels, tree cover, rain, dusk, or heavy traffic can differ from the average local image sample.
